此活动涉及在我的开源项目 genereadme 中实施统计分析工具,以提高代码质量和一致性。
克莱布恩特拉 / 基因自述文件
genereadme 是一个命令行工具,它接收源代码文件并生成 readme.md 文件,该文件利用 llm 解释文件中的代码。
贡献
欢迎为 genereadme 做出贡献!请查看 contributing.md 以获取有关设置环境、如何运行和测试该工具以及提交更改的指南。
genereadme
genereadme 是一个命令行工具,它接收文件、处理它并生成一个 readme 文件,其中包含文件内容的解释或文档。该工具利用 openai 聊天完成来分析文件并生成内容。

用法
该工具目前支持 groq 和 openrouter,默认使用 groq。必须提供相应提供商的有效 api 密钥。
通过创建 .env 文件或使用以下命令时通过 -a 或 –api-key 标志来提供有效的 api 密钥:
<div class="snippet-clipboard-content notranslate position-relative overflow-auto" data-snippet-clipboard-copy-content="api_key=api_keyorgenereadme -a api_keygenereadme –api-key api_key”>
api_key=api_keyorgenereadme -a api_keygenereadme --api-key api_key
安装依赖项:
npm install -g
使用现有示例文件运行该工具或开始使用您自己的:
<div class="snippet-clipboard-content notranslate position-relative overflow-auto" data-snippet-clipboard-copy-content="genereadme genereadme examples/sum.jsgenereadme examples/createuser.js examples/sum.js”>
genereadme <files>genereadme examples/sum.jsgenereadme examples/createUser.js
…
微信扫一扫
支付宝扫一扫